Travel Research International, with its wide experience of different tourism markets and market segments in Europe, Asia and the Pacific, North America and the Caribbean and the Middle East, is in a unique position to advise tourism organisations and companies on best practice in a wide variety of fields. Our benchmarking work has included such areas as destination performance, tourism supply, marketing, development and regulation, providing a yardstick against which all aspects of performance can be judged.

Recent consulting assignments include:

Northern Ireland Tourist Board – An analysis of best practice in tourism marketing and management in the six US states of New England, as part of a detailed review of tourism development and marketing in Northern Ireland. Travel Research International also worked with DTZ Pieda to lead a three-day symposium to draw up a blueprint for the effective development and marketing of Northern Ireland.

Scottish Tourist Board – A comparative study of tourism policy, incentives, management and the organisational and financial aspects of tourism promotion in Costa Rica. This research was part of a wider exercise aimed at formulating policy advice to the Scottish Tourist Board, based on international best practice.

Government of Barbados – A series of international comparative studies in four different countries (Jamaica, Bahamas, Ireland and Mauritius) examining best practice in the legal, regulatory and fiscal environment governing the tourism sector. The study was carried out in association with a leading Barbadian management consultancy and ARA/KPMG.
